The interim report says the go around was most probably initiated because of w/s. So one would expect it was up on the tv. AP and AT off FD on, aggressive max power is what Boeing says and that`s what the N1`s show. In manual flight pressing TOGA switches activates the WEM, A/T will not move the throttles so crew firewalls them. I would assume this to have been the state of affairs until reaching 900 meters when the nose was commanded to pitch down. Why, to stop the climb, there can be no other reason. So why stop the climb, possible reason is weather, worse anticipated at higher altitude. The actual weather at the time of accident says CB`s base at 1080 meters. Looks to me they may have been attempting to avoid entering an active CB cell.
The interim report says the go around was most probably initiated because of w/s.
One of the probable causes of the go-around decision could have been the 20-knot increase of indicated speed to as much as 176 knots within 3 seconds, which might have been an indication of a windshear.
In the course of the go-around the crew set flaps to 15° and retracted the landing gear.
At the height of 1900 ft (approx. 600 m) after reaching the pitch angle of 18° the pilot flying pushed on the control column, which led to a decrease in vertical acceleration of up to 0.5, increase in forward speed and, consequentially, automatic retraction of flaps from 15° to 10° at a speed of over 200 knots.
The short-term decrease in engine thrust within 3 seconds resulted in decreasing speed and flaps extension to 15°, although the following crew inputs to regain maximum takeoff/go-around thrust led to speed increase and reiterated automatic flaps retraction to 10°. The flaps remained in the latter configuration until the impact.

No, that is wrong. 737 TOGA activation gives 1-2000fpm climb with a single push. Only pushing TOGA a second time at least 1 second after the first push gives full thrust GA. Manual GA and subsequent AP and AT engagement will engage in either LVL CHG or V/S, depending on circumstances, but neither is a hardship.
As for others engaging the AP with such an extreme out of trim situation by releasing the controls, that makes me question the qualifications of the commentator.
